BEDFORD HILLS, N.Y. — Atlantic Westchester was recently named one of the 2022 Best Places to Work in Westchester. The awards program began in 2021 and is promoted by 914INC. in partnership with Best Companies Group. This regional survey and awards program was designed to identify, recognize and honor the best places of employment in Westchester, benefiting the region's economy, workforce, and businesses. The 2022 Best Places to Work in Westchester list is made up of 18 companies. This award acknowledges Atlantic Westchester’s dedication to providing its employees with the benefits, resources, and skills they need to be successful.

Atlantic Westchester offers a variety of HVAC services for businesses, institutions, and government facilities across the New York Metro area. Since 1961, AW has catered to clients providing proactive maintenance, remediation, installation, and energy-efficient solutions based on their unique facility needs.

“I am honored that Atlantic Westchester has been selected for this wonderful recognition,” said Bud Hammer, president of Atlantic Westchester Inc. “As a company that has been in business for over 60 years, we see how investing and uplifting our employees has contributed to our longevity. We are in business for the long haul and we want our employees to feel that they are in it with us.”
